
Getting an accurate moving quote starts with providing complete and honest information about your move. Share the correct moving dates, pickup and delivery addresses, number of rooms, approximate belongings, stairs, elevators, and any large or fragile items. Missing details can lead to unexpected changes in the final price.
For long-distance relocations, ask the moving company what services are included in the estimate. Packing, loading, transportation, storage, fuel, and special handling may affect the total cost. Request a written quote and check for additional fees before making a decision.

Compare quotes from reputable movers, but do not automatically choose the lowest price. A detailed estimate with clear terms can help prevent surprises.
